Why does the Intel® Stratix® 10 EMIF Toolkit report DQS Enable Calibration failure?

Environment

  • Intel® Quartus® Prime Pro Edition
  • External Memory Interfaces Intel® Stratix® 10 FPGA IP
  • BUILT IN - ARTICLE INTRO SECOND COMPONENT

    Critical Issue

    Description

    Due to a problem in the Intel® Quartus® Prime Pro Edition Software version 19.3 and earlier, the Intel Stratix® EMIF Toolkit calibration report may show a DQS Enable Calibration failure even though both the DQ/DQS read and write margins show passing valid window values.

    This DQS Enable Calibration failure report can be ignored if the DQ/DQS read and write margins show passing valid window values.

    Resolution

    To work around this problem in the Intel® Quartus® Prime Pro Edition Software version 19.3 and earlier, you can also verify that the local_cal_success signal is asserted using the Signal Tap Logic Analyzer tool.

    This problem is fixed in the Intel Quartus Prime Pro Edition Software version 19.4 and later.
